Alan Bennett's monologues make us reflect on our own little worlds For some of us, it doesn't take a lockdown to imprison us in our own hellish little world. Since his first series of dramatic monologues, broadcast on the BBC in 1988, Alan Bennett has taken a scalpel to the mindsets of those who have battled life's disappointments and disillusionments by creating their own, often equally destructive, realities.Â
